Eligible users can now signup for Teams Exploratory on MOBILE

Microsoft Teams is making it easier for eligible users to sign up for the Teams Exploratory trial on mobile devices. This trial provides users with full Teams features for free for up to six months, and a 30-day grace period is offered post-trial before access is revoked.

To be eligible, users need a managed domain email and no active Teams license, and must belong to a tenant with a paid subscription. Once eligible users sign into Teams on an iOS or Android app, they will be prompted to try out Teams for free and presented with the terms and conditions. Upon acceptance, they will be assigned a trial license, giving them access to features such as Teams chat and channels, video calls/meetings, file storage, Power Automate, Microsoft Viva Insights, Microsoft Forms, Planner, Stream, SharePoint Online, and more.

The rollout for this update begins in early/mid-November 2024 and will bring the mobile experience at par with the Desktop version, resulting in eligible users on mobile devices being able to sign up for the Microsoft Teams Exploratory trial license without any errors. The post-trial grace period and other pertinent information regarding eligibility and preparations for the trial can be found on the Microsoft Teams website.
